Is there 1/4” of thread above the surface of the lug holes? If so, you should be okay because the nuts are threaded to about 1/2” below the surface of the lug holes. I’m assuming you have more than 1/4” of stud sticking out of the brake rotors. There is about 1.5” of threading inside the lug nut.

From my notes, here you go:

Longer front wheel studs needed in order to run wheel spacers
2003-2006 matrix or pontiac vibe, 55mm long.
AWD matrix Toyota P/N 90942-02078
Dorman 610463 from a 2004 Matrix $1.42 each
$34 shipped (qty 20) from Rockauto or $39 amazon
